From Transformers to Practical Deployment: Understanding the Core Differences and How to Pick Your AI Powerhouse (with Q&A)
When discussing "Transformers" in the AI landscape, we're often referring to the groundbreaking neural network architecture that revolutionized natural language processing (NLP). This architecture, first introduced in the paper "Attention Is All You Need," fundamentally changed how models process sequential data by leveraging self-attention mechanisms. Think of it as a powerful, general-purpose engine for understanding context within language, enabling remarkable feats like machine translation, text summarization, and even code generation. However, simply understanding the Transformer architecture is just the first step. The journey from this theoretical construct to practical, deployable AI powerhouses involves a complex interplay of selecting specific pre-trained models (like BERT, GPT, T5), fine-tuning them for particular tasks, and then deploying them efficiently within real-world applications. This transition requires a deep dive into not just the how, but also the why behind different model choices and their implications for performance, cost, and scalability.
Choosing your AI powerhouse for practical deployment goes far beyond the initial fascination with Transformer models. It necessitates a strategic evaluation of various factors that bridge the gap between theoretical capability and operational reality. Consider these key differentiators:
- Model Size and Complexity: Larger models often yield better performance but demand more computational resources for training and inference.
- Pre-training Data and Domain Relevance: A model pre-trained on generic internet data might struggle with highly specialized industry jargon unless fine-tuned.
- Inference Speed and Latency Requirements: Real-time applications demand lightning-fast responses, often necessitating smaller, more optimized models or specialized hardware.
- Cost Implications: Cloud-based inference and training costs can quickly escalate with larger, more frequent model usage.
- Interpretability and Explainability: For sensitive applications, understanding why a model made a particular decision can be crucial, pushing towards models with better transparency.
When comparing Hugging Face vs openai-enterprise, it's essential to understand their distinct focuses and offerings in the AI landscape. Hugging Face excels as an open-source platform fostering collaboration and providing a vast repository of pre-trained models and tools for NLP and beyond. In contrast, OpenAI Enterprise caters to large organizations seeking advanced, scalable, and secure AI solutions, often leveraging their proprietary cutting-edge models like GPT-4, with a strong emphasis on integration and support for business applications.
Beyond the Hype: Real-World Use Cases, Performance Benchmarks, and Navigating the Enterprise AI Landscape with Hugging Face & OpenAI (and Your FAQs Answered)
It's easy to get lost in the theoretical potential of AI, but the real magic happens when Hugging Face and OpenAI's innovations translate into tangible enterprise solutions. We're moving beyond academic papers and into practical applications, from enhancing customer service with sophisticated chatbots powered by large language models (LLMs) to automating complex data analysis workflows. Imagine leveraging fine-tuned Hugging Face models for highly specific industry tasks, like legal document summarization or medical image analysis, then integrating them seamlessly with OpenAI's API for broader natural language understanding. This section will delve into concrete examples, showcasing how companies are achieving significant ROI by deploying these advanced AI tools, complete with discussions on integration strategies and overcoming common deployment hurdles. We'll explore use cases that demonstrably improve efficiency, reduce operational costs, and unlock new revenue streams.
Understanding the true performance of these AI giants is paramount for enterprise adoption. We'll present and dissect real-world performance benchmarks, comparing the speed, accuracy, and resource consumption of various models from both Hugging Face and OpenAI across different tasks. This isn't just about theoretical FLOPs; it's about practical inference times on diverse datasets and the cost implications for scaling. Navigating the sprawling enterprise AI landscape requires more than just picking a model; it demands a strategic approach to data security, model explainability, and ethical AI development. We'll address common FAQs, such as:
- "How do I choose between open-source Hugging Face models and OpenAI's proprietary solutions?"
- "What are the best practices for fine-tuning models with sensitive enterprise data?"
- "How can I ensure AI solutions are compliant with industry regulations?"